What is Ozempic and How Does it Work?
Ozempic is a once-weekly, injectable prescription medication containing the active ingredient semaglutide, which belongs to a class of medicines known as GLP-1 receptor agonists. These drugs mimic the action of a naturally occurring hormone, gl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1), which plays a role in regulating both insulin secretion and appetite.
Although Ozempic is prescribed to people with type 2 diabetes to help control blood sugar levels, it has also been observed to reduce appetite and food cravings. These effects have contributed to weight loss in some patients as a secondary benefit—though Ozempic itself is not licensed in the UK for weight management.
Understanding Appetite Hormones and GLP-1
Appetite regulation involves a complex network of hormones and signals between the gut and the brain. GLP-1 is one such hormone, secreted by the intestines in response to food intake. Its main actions include:
- Slowing gastric emptying, which means food stays in the stomach for longer periods.
- Stimulating satiety signals in the brain, helping individuals feel full sooner.
- Supporting insulin release and lowering glucagon levels, improving blood glucose control.
By mimicking the action of GLP-1, Ozempic reinforces the body’s natural appetite-suppressing mechanisms. This leads to a reduced desire to eat, fewer cravings, and prolonged feelings of fullness after meals.
How Ozempic Impacts Appetite and Satiety
The way Ozempic interacts with appetite hormones significantly affects how individuals perceive hunger. By delaying gastric emptying and enhancing satiety signals to the brain, it allows people to feel fuller for longer periods. As a result, calorie intake often decreases without conscious dietary restriction.
Several clinical trials have shown that individuals using semaglutide reported lower overall hunger levels, reduced snacking, and improved control over portion sizes. Some also experienced changes in food preferences, with less desire for high-calorie, high-fat, or sugary foods.

The Broader Role of Ozempic in Weight Regulation
Ozempic’s effect on appetite and caloric intake often results in weight loss for some individuals, but this is considered an incidental benefit rather than a primary therapeutic goal. The primary indication for Ozempic remains the management of type 2 diabetes.
For those specifically looking to treat obesity, semaglutide is available under a different brand name—Wegovy—which is licensed for weight management. However, both medications work through the same underlying mechanism: mimicking GLP-1 to regulate hunger and glucose.

Important Considerations for Patients
Before starting treatment with Ozempic, patients should be fully informed about how the medication works and the factors involved in its ongoing use. While Ozempic can influence appetite and promote a sense of fullness, it is not a standalone solution and should only be used under the supervision of a qualified healthcare professional.
One important consideration is that Ozempic is not suitable for everyone. Individuals with a history of certain medical conditions—such as pancreatitis, gastrointestinal disorders, or kidney problems—should discuss potential risks with their clinician. It is also essential to review any current medications to avoid interactions that could affect efficacy or safety.
In addition, Ozempic may take several weeks to show noticeable effects. Patience and consistency are key, as the medication is part of a long-term approach to managing type 2 diabetes and related metabolic conditions. Regular monitoring, blood tests, and dose adjustments are often necessary during treatment.
